Thriving Startups in Austin's Technology Sector
Austin's reputation as a tech hub is undeniable, attracting entrepreneurs and venture capitalists from across the nation. Companies like Indeed and Whole Foods Market set the stage for a flourishing startup ecosystem, drawing attention to the potential for tech innovation. The city’s friendly business climate—coupled with a mix of academic institutions and a highly skilled workforce—creates an environment where new ideas can thrive. The influx of venture capital has further fueled startup growth, making Austin a beacon for aspiring entrepreneurs. Recent reports indicate a surge in funding for technology ventures, spotlighting the city as a leading destination for tech investment.

Commercial Real Estate: A Growing Hub
The commercial real estate market in Austin reflects the city’s rapid economic growth, with new developments transforming the landscape. High demand for office spaces and commercial properties has prompted large-scale construction and expansion projects. The rise in corporate relocations to Austin, fueled by a lower cost of living compared to other tech-heavy areas, is reshaping the real estate scene. These developments not only signify financial growth but also attract a diverse workforce, enhancing cultural and social vibrancy in the city.
